Understanding Dendrite Growth in Fast-Charging Batteries
In the quest for faster charging batteries, dendrite growth emerges as a critical challenge. Dendrites are microscopic lithium structures resembling tiny spears that can form inside batteries, particularly during fast charging. These spears can pierce the separator—a vital component that keeps the anode and cathode apart—leading to short circuits, reduced battery life, and even safety risks. The Science Behind Dendrite Formation
Lithium dendrites typically develop as a result of uneven deposition of lithium ions during the charging process. When charging at high speeds, lithium ions may not uniformly settle onto the electrode surface, leading to protrusions that grow into dendrites. These dendrites can penetrate the separator, potentially causing electrical shorting and damaging the battery's internal structure.
Factors Influencing Dendrite Growth
Several factors influence dendrite growth, including the speed of charging, the type of electrolyte used, and the properties of the electrode materials. Fast charging often exacerbates dendrite formation due to increased ion flux, while the nature of electrolytes can determine how ions move through the battery. Additionally, the electrode's surface texture and composition can facilitate or hinder dendrite development.
Separator Coatings: A Barrier Against Dendrites
Separator coatings have emerged as a promising solution to combat dendrite formation. These coatings can be applied to the separators to reinforce their ability to resist puncture by dendrites. By creating a more robust barrier, separator coatings help maintain the structural integrity of the battery during high-speed charging.
Types of Separator Coatings
Several types of materials are used for separator coatings, each with unique properties that contribute to their effectiveness. Polymer-based coatings offer flexibility and adaptability, while ceramic coatings provide enhanced durability and thermal stability. These coatings can be engineered to possess specific characteristics that deter dendrite penetration, such as high ionic conductivity, mechanical strength, and chemical resistance.
